Output 10f1657e665b67ebc6d2905383b835a9be200661940ae249d5b77343ec70635f:1

value
2672938
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a7fc13e1430814a832b04ad90c8849cf381a584 OP_EQUALVERIFY OP_CHECKSIG
address
1DdKJ34CuWaCpP78YjcuXRG6LHPU5epVEa
transaction
10f1657e665b67ebc6d2905383b835a9be200661940ae249d5b77343ec70635f
spent
true